What is Resume Parsing?

Resume parsing is the automated process of extracting information from resumes and organizing it into structured data. Instead of reading resumes manually, a resume parser scans, identifies, and pulls out key data points like:

  • Name and contact information

  • Work history

  • Educational qualifications

  • Skills and certifications

  • Social profiles

This structured information can then be stored and searched in your Applicant Tracking System (ATS) or HR platform, making the entire process faster and more efficient.


How Does Resume Parsing Work?

At the core, resume parsing uses Natural Language Processing (NLP) and AI algorithms to understand text, context, and patterns across multiple resume formats such as PDF, DOCX, and RTF.

Here's a simplified workflow:

  1. The resume is uploaded or received.

  2. The parser reads and interprets content.

  3. Relevant fields are extracted.

  4. The information is mapped to structured fields (e.g., name, job title, experience).

  5. Parsed data is stored in the system for easy search, filter, and match.


Benefits of Resume Parsing

Implementing a resume parser offers several major advantages:

  • Speeds Up Hiring: Automates the resume screening process.

  • Improves Accuracy: Reduces the risk of manual errors.

  • Enhances Candidate Matching: Matches profiles to job descriptions more efficiently.

  • Reduces Hiring Costs: Saves valuable recruiter time and effort.

  • Standardizes Data: Structures all resume information in a consistent format.
